Lucy's Exclusive Interview with AC Team's Nancy Bui
Nancy Bui: What was it like to make "Charlie's Angels?"
Lucy Liu: Oh, it was so much fun. It was great working with Drew [Barrymore] and
Cameron [Diaz] and it was just an incredible opportunity.
Bui: Great. Do you have any upcoming projects that you're working on?
Liu: No, I'm sort of working on "Ally McBeal" right now and we're working on the new
season, and it's coming out really soon in a couple of weeks.
Bui: Do you have any words of encouragement for those aspiring actresses out there?
Liu: Absolutely. It's to persevere. If you really want to pursue it and follow your dreams,
follow whatever dreams they are. They don't have to be acting. It can be writing, or other artistic endeavours or being a doctor. Anything you want to do you should just go and try it.
Bui: How do you feel about being possibly a role model for people that might want to get into acting? Do you just see yourself as a person doing your job?
Liu: I do see myself as a person, and I think it's encouraging always, to see somebody
else on screen who you can sort of relate to, but it's also really scary because I'm definitely not perfect. So it's kind of nice to just exist in the world and everything you do is
kind of generating other people's lives and their thoughts, and that kind of gets crazy, but I try to not think that way.
